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
475192 12837705 843821 98814991
245494672 369909 22640861074
245494672 369909 22640861074
2406744111 2744 10161130
All about undefined
Interested in learning more?
245494672 369909 22640861074
2406744111 2744 10161130
See more
6302937 61023386621
4691 04213097451 155
See more
900 53
585562 012 9054 65062111295
See more